I’m proud to share that my portrait of Jamie Dimon, CEO of JPMorgan Chase, has been added to the collection at the Smithsonian National Portrait Gallery in Washington, D.C., as part of the Portrait of a Nation Prize.

Jamie Dimon, chief executive officer of JPMorgan Chase & Co.,  Photographer: Jason Alden/Bloomberg

I was commissioned to photograph Jamie for Bloomberg in 2023 — a rare opportunity to capture one of the most influential and enduring figures in global finance. His leadership has shaped the U.S. economy in the years following the financial crisis and influenced policy far beyond it. The exhibition celebrates him alongside Temple Grandin, Joy Harjo and Steven Spielberg whose portraits now join this prestigious collection.

As I write, I’m in Washington, having just attended the Gala marking the addition of the portrait to the gallery — an extraordinary evening honouring the diverse achievements of this year’s recipients.
